Transmissão na TV Aberta e Fechada
For many of us, the most traditional way to catch a massive match like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ores is through television, and thankfully, both free-to-air (TV Aberta) and cable (TV Fechada) often step up to the plate for these big games. When we talk about TV Aberta in Brazil, the giants like Globo and SBT are usually the first names that come to mind. These networks have historically held broadcasting rights for the Copa Libertadores, bringing the excitement directly to millions of homes without a subscription fee. If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ores is scheduled for TV Aberta, you can bet that the build-up will be immense, with dedicated sports programs dissecting every angle leading up to kickoff. The advantage here is simple: widespread access. Almost everyone can tune in, and the production quality is typically top-notch, featuring experienced commentators and pundits who truly understand the game. However, open TV broadcasts might be subject to regional differences, so it's always wise to check your local listings closer to the match day. On the flip side, we have TV Fechada, or cable channels, which often offer a more consistent and comprehensive coverage of the Libertadores. Channels like ESPN and Fox Sports (which is now largely integrated with Star+ in many regions, but their linear channels still exist) have long been staples for premium sports content. These channels often provide extensive pre-game shows, in-depth analysis, and post-game discussions that you might not get on open TV. Subscribing to a cable package that includes these sports channels is a common choice for dedicated football fans who want to follow the tournament regularly. For an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ores clash, these channels usually go all out, bringing in their top broadcasting teams, sideline reporters, and advanced graphics to enhance the viewing experience. You'll often find multiple camera angles, slow-motion replays, and expert tactical breakdowns that provide a deeper understanding of the game. The reliability of cable broadcasts, coupled with the quality of commentary and analysis, makes it a preferred option for many. It's also worth noting that sometimes different matches are broadcast on different channels, so if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ores is part of a multi-game day, ensure you know which specific channel will carry the main event. Always keep an eye on official announcements from CONMEBOL and the broadcasters themselves, as rights can sometimes shift or be shared. Streaming e Plataformas Online
In our increasingly digital world, streaming platforms have become an absolutely essential way to catch major football matches, and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ores is no exception. For many guys, especially those who'd rather cut the cord on traditional cable or prefer the flexibility of watching on various devices, streaming is the go-to solution. The biggest player in the region for Libertadores streaming has often been Star+ (or ESPN App, depending on your geography and specific subscription). Star+ combines content from ESPN, Star, and other properties, offering a robust platform for live sports, including a significant portion of the Copa Libertadores matches. A subscription to Star+ not only gives you access to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ores but also a plethora of other sports, leagues, and entertainment content. Its multi-device compatibility means you can watch on your smart TV, tablet, phone, or computer, giving you the ultimate freedom to catch the game wherever you are – perfect for when you're on the go or just prefer the convenience of your personal screen. Another significant player that sometimes holds rights for parts of the Libertadores is CONMEBOL TV. This platform, often available through specific telecom operators or as a standalone subscription, is dedicated solely to CONMEBOL competitions, providing a direct and often high-quality feed for games. It's designed for the super-fan who wants exclusive access to all tournament matches. Always check if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ores is slated for CONMEBOL TV, as it’s a direct source. Additionally, keep an eye out for other regional streaming services or sports-specific platforms that might acquire sub-licensing rights. Services like DAZN or Fanatiz occasionally carry matches, depending on the specific region and broadcast agreements, so it’s always worth a quick search as the match approaches. A Importância da Copa Libertadores para Inter e Flamengo
Guys, understanding the sheer importance da Copa Libertadores for clubs like Internacional and Flamengo is key to grasping why Inter vs Flamengo Libertadores matches are always so incredibly charged and essential. For Brazilian clubs, the Libertadores isn't just another tournament; it is, without a doubt, the pinnacle of continental club football, carrying a prestige that rivals, and for many, surpasses, even domestic titles. Winning the Libertadores means becoming a legend, etching your name into the annals of South American football history, and gaining the right to represent the continent at the FIFA Club World Cup. This coveted trophy represents the ultimate test of resilience, skill, and tactical prowess against the best teams from across South America, from the high altitudes of the Andes to the passionate stadiums of Argentina and Uruguay. Both Inter and Flamengo have experienced the unparalleled joy of lifting the Libertadores trophy, and these victories are celebrated for decades, creating indelible memories for their fans. For Internacional, their Libertadores triumphs (2006, 2010) represent golden eras, times when they truly asserted their dominance on the continental stage. These wins aren't just statistics; they are part of the club's very identity, fueling the pride of the Colorado faithful. Similarly, for Flamengo, their historic victories (1981, 2019, 2022) are central to their self-perception as a global football powerhouse. The 1981 triumph with Zico's legendary team established them as a force, and the more recent successes have reconfirmed their status as one of Brazil's undisputed giants. Every year, when the Libertadores anthem plays, the dream of another continental title is rekindled for both sets of supporters. The financial incentives are also massive, with significant prize money and increased global exposure, which allows clubs to invest further in their squads and infrastructure.
